Output 72951688158d949202c3fdc76c71a7db97e30355fcbf974866fbee1d8d6d5f2a:0

value
23253729
script pubkey
OP_0 OP_PUSHBYTES_32 11dac86bb4fb9e80d1add2eb30f0e1966ea240a717fb0df8f0cc73c474d4f337
address
bc1qz8dvs6a5lw0gp5dd6t4npu8pjeh2ys98zlasm78se3eugax57vmsgtvl5g
transaction
72951688158d949202c3fdc76c71a7db97e30355fcbf974866fbee1d8d6d5f2a